    I'm going to let Ben address the first of your questions. But, regarding the seams of the liner ------------ my guess is that it is pollen and dirt that have settled in those lines. My liner pools have always done the very same thing. I can vacuum the pool and have it supposedly pristine. But, the vacuuming process has fine particles (dust, pollen) stirred up into the water. Then when the pump is shut off and the water gets still, that fine stuff settles back to the floor of the pool and settles in those lines. Happens over and over and has been true of every liner I have had. I cleaned my pool yesterday, but I'm pretty sure if I went out to look, I'd see those lines of debris. Not a lot you can do about that, unfortunately.
